To allow different operating mode to different uv/image editor, you
can add the IMAGEPAINT_AUTO_SELECT_IMAGE to sima (SpaceImage) instead
of the tool settings.

To be notified of "active texture changes" (both implicit or explicit)
I thing it can be done in the image space listener function, but you
might need to add some notifiers and/or to modify notifiers of some
operators.

To display the active texture if no UV/image editor is open there is
still the texture preview in the properties panels.
